Festival

In computer science, a „festival“ often refers to a software system or framework for speech synthesis. Specifically, Festival is a general multi-lingual speech synthesis system that is designed to convert text into spoken language. It is developed to provide a platform for research and development in the field of speech synthesis and offers a range of features including the ability to customize voice output, integrate various linguistic models, and handle different languages. Festival allows users to input text and receive audio output in a synthesized voice, facilitating applications in accessibility, telecommunications, and human-computer interaction. The system is extensible, meaning developers can modify and enhance functionality according to specific needs or research objectives. Overall, Festival is noteworthy for its contribution to the advancement of text-to-speech technology and its adaptability across different applications.
